Eight senior players at Manchester City will be drawing the curtain on their career at the club this summer.
The players pencilled for sale wre Jack Grealish, Kevin De Bruyne, Bernardo Silva, John Stones, Mateo Kovacic, Ilkay Gundogan and Ederson.
The club’s manager, Pep Guardiola, will also get rid of Kyle Walkerahead of next season, The Sun Reports.
Walker, who is currently on loan at AC Milan, will depart on a permanent basis.
Guardiola wants to inject fresh blodd into his squad after a poor defence of their Premier League title and early elimination from the Champions League.
Since Guardiola arrived at the Etihad in 2016, City have been the dominant force in English football. But the crop of players that has achieved unprecedented success looks set to be on their way out.
All of the players listed to be sold are aged 30 or older bar Grealish, who reaches that age in September.
City have already looked to address the issue by bringing in four players aged 26 or less in January, but it appears they believe there is much more work to do
